Warning Signs You Need Living Room Water Removal

Catching water damage early on is crucial to prevent extensive damage and costly repairs.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your living room may show hidden water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can spread quickly and cause health issues.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

If your flooring appears warped, discolored, or buckled, it may be a sign of water damage.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Visible water stains on your walls and ceilings can show a leak or water damage. Inspect your home’s plumbing and roof for any signs of wear or damage.

Bubbling or Cracking Paint

Bubbling or cracking paint may be a sign of water damage or moisture accumulation.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Unpleasant Sounds from Your Walls

Unusual sounds from your walls, such as gurgling or dripping, can show hidden water damage or leaks.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can cause extensive damage and health hazards.

Excessive Condensation on Windows

Excessive condensation on your windows can show a moisture issue or poor ventilation.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Living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or water spill on a small area Yes No You can easily clean and dry the area yourself.
Large water spill on multiple rooms No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to contain and dry the area quickly and efficiently.
Hidden water damage or mold growth No Yes Professional testing and equipment are required to detect and remove hidden damage and mold.
Water damage to sensitive or valuable items No Yes Professional handling and equipment are necessary to restore sensitive or valuable items without causing further damage.
Water damage to structural elements or foundation No Yes Professional expertise and equipment are required to repair and restore structural elements and foundation damage.
Water damage with health hazards or safety concerns No Yes Professional handling and equipment are necessary to safely remove water and restore the area to prevent health hazards and safety concerns.
